Shoppers compare new Dainfern Square Woolworths Food Emporium to Harrods
Local residents and media personalities gathered at Dainfern Square to experience the newly launched grocery store and mingle with the community.
Excitement filled Dainfern Square as shoppers stepped into Woolworths’ newly launched Food Emporium, with the shelves, displays and wide selection of food products immediately catching their attention.
Among those enjoying the new shopping experience was media personality Carolyn Steyn, who was browsing the store while picking up treats for her beloved dog.

Steyn said the new Food Emporium reminded her of one of the world’s most famous department stores, noting that it looked like Harrods in London, adding that this was the first Woolworths Food Emporium she had visited.

She described the new store as really amazing and said she would definitely be returning for more.
“I’m definitely coming back here,” Steyn said.
Another shopper, Sifiso Moeng, said the launch was about more than simply having a new place to buy groceries.

He said he was excited about the opportunity to meet and mingle with other people while experiencing the new space.

For shoppers, the new Food Emporium offers an expanded environment to browse Woolworths’ food selection while also turning an everyday grocery trip into more of an experience.
The launch attracted a steady stream of customers eager to explore the new store, with shoppers moving between the displays, filling their baskets and taking in the new offering.
